In Finland, balisongs are legal to be purchased, offered and had, and are dealt with similar to routine knives and befall under the edged weapons law. Bring one in public is permitted if the person bring one can show it is utilized as a tool. In France, balisongs are legal to own if one is over 18 years of age but are unlawful to carry without official permission.

In Italy, balisongs are legal to own if not sharpened on both sides, however illegal to carry without reasonable reason. In Lithuania, balisongs to name a few knives are legal to have and carry as they are not thought about weapons.

In the Philippines, it is now usually prohibited to bring one without identification or a correct permit in the streets of the capital since of their prevalent usage in crime and altercations. One now needs to demonstrate the need in expert livelihood or practical purpose (such as cutting yard, preparing fruit and meat, being a vendor of knives, being martial arts trainers, etc) to be able to walk with bladed implements in the metropolitan locations.



In Poland, balisongs, switchblades and gravity knives are dealt with like typical knives. In Russia, balisongs are legal just if the length of the blade is not more than 90 mm. In Sweden, it's unlawful to bring, import or trade a balisong; legal to own and gather. In Switzerland, balisongs are illegal to carry, give, provide, buy, or trade.
